独立开发者如何借助 Taotoken 管理多个 side project 的 AI 模型成本
独立开发者如何借助 Taotoken 管理多个 side project 的 AI 模型成本
对于独立开发者而言,同时维护数个使用大模型能力的小型项目是常见的工作模式。每个项目可能使用不同的模型,调用频率也各不相同。当所有调用都通过同一个 API Key 进行时,月底的账单往往是一笔“糊涂账”,难以区分哪个项目消耗了多少成本,更无法针对性地进行优化。这种成本不透明的情况,会阻碍项目的精细化管理与迭代决策。
Taotoken 作为一个大模型聚合分发平台,其提供的 API Key 管理与用量分析功能,恰好能帮助开发者解决这一痛点。通过为每个 side project 创建独立的 API Key,并利用平台的用量看板,开发者可以清晰地追踪每个项目的模型消耗与成本构成。
1. 为每个项目创建独立的 API Key
统一接入多家模型是 Taotoken 的基础能力,而精细化的访问控制则是实现成本管理的第一步。在 Taotoken 控制台中,你可以为每一个 side project 创建一个专属的 API Key。
这个操作非常简单。登录 Taotoken 控制台后,进入 API Key 管理页面,点击创建新密钥。建议在命名时直接使用项目名称,例如project-a-chatbot、project-b-summarizer。每个 Key 都是独立的,拥有自己的调用额度和权限。之后,你只需将对应的 Key 配置到各自项目的环境变量或配置文件中。
例如,在 Python 项目中,你可以这样为项目 A 初始化客户端:
from openai import OpenAI # 使用项目A的专属API Key client_for_project_a = OpenAI( api_key="taotoken_project_a_key_here", base_url="https://taotoken.net/api", )对于项目 B,则使用另一个 Key 进行初始化。这种物理隔离确保了从调用源头开始,流量就是可区分的。
2. 在用量看板中追溯各项目消耗
创建了独立的 API Key 后,所有的调用数据便会自动按 Key 进行归类。Taotoken 的用量看板功能是进行成本分析的核心工具。
在控制台的用量分析或账单页面,你可以按时间范围(如本日、本周、本月)查看消耗情况。关键之处在于,你可以通过筛选特定的 API Key,来查看单个项目的详细数据。看板通常会展示以下维度的信息:
- Token 消耗量:分为输入(Prompt)和输出(Completion)Token,这是计费的基础。
- 调用次数与成功率:了解该项目的活跃度与接口稳定性。
- 模型分布:该项目主要调用了哪些模型(如 GPT-4, Claude, DeepSeek 等)。
- 成本估算:基于 Token 消耗量和各模型的单价,计算出该项目的近似成本。
通过定期查看这些数据,你可以一目了然地知道:项目 A 的聊天机器人本月主要消耗在 Claude 模型上,成本占比最高;而项目 B 的摘要工具虽然调用频繁,但因使用较小模型,总成本可控。这种洞察是后续优化决策的基础。
3. 基于数据优化项目成本与架构
获得了清晰的成本归因后,你就可以采取实际行动来优化每个 side project 的开支。
一个常见的策略是模型选型优化。例如,通过用量看板发现某个项目的非核心功能大量使用了高性能模型,你可以尝试在 Taotoken 模型广场寻找能力相近但单价更低的替代模型,并在该项目中切换进行测试。Taotoken 的 OpenAI 兼容 API 使得切换模型通常只需更改代码中的一个model参数。
另一个层面是架构与调用策略的优化。分析高频或高 Token 消耗的接口,思考是否可以增加缓存、优化提示词(Prompt)以减少不必要的输出长度、或对非实时任务进行批量处理以降低调用频率。由于现在成本可以精确归因到具体项目,任何优化措施带来的效果都能在后续的用量数据中得到直接验证。
此外,为每个项目设置独立的 Key 也带来了运维上的好处。如果某个项目的 Key 意外泄露,你可以单独将其禁用或重置,而不会影响到其他正在运行的项目。
4. 形成可持续的成本管理习惯
将成本管理流程化,对于长期维护多个项目至关重要。建议建立一个简单的周期检查习惯,例如每周末或每月初,花十分钟浏览一遍各项目在 Taotoken 上的用量数据。
关注几个关键指标的变化:是否有项目的消耗突然激增?哪个项目的成本效益比最低?当前各项目的成本分配是否符合你的预期优先级?这些基于事实的提问,能帮助你从“被动支付账单”转向“主动管理资源”。
Taotoken 平台提供的这些工具,其价值在于将原本混杂不清的模型调用开销,拆解为一个个可度量、可分析、可操作的独立单元。对于独立开发者来说,这意味着你能以更专业、更精细的方式掌控你的技术栈与财务状况,让每个 side project 都在清晰的预算框架内健康成长。
开始为你的每个项目创建独立的 API Key 并分析用量,可以访问 Taotoken 控制台进行操作。
